Download Android Apps and Games
AppBrain
  • Apps
  • Apps being viewed right now Trending apps today Most popular apps All-time most downloaded apps Top rated apps
  • Intelligence ▾
    Intelligence overview → Track any Android app or your whole market
    Track & analyze
    Keyword Tracker & OptimizerTrack & improve Play rankings App Performance ReportOne-off PDF for any app StatisticsFree Android & Play market stats
    Promote your app
    Featured Apps App Links
  • Intelligence
  • Pricing
  • Dashboard
  • Sign up
  • Log in
Android Apps > Tools > Show Java - A Java Decompiler
Show Java - A Java Decompiler icon

Show Java - A Java Decompiler

3.0.6
Niranjan Rajendran
3.47
5,679 reviews
1,000,000+
Downloads
Free

A decompiler to extract the source code of an APK (android app), jar & dex file.

This app is currently not available on Google Play.

About Show Java - A Java Decompiler

Show Java - A Java Decompiler was a tools app developed by Niranjan Rajendran. It was removed from Google Play Jun 14, 2022 and is no longer available for download.

Download Statistics

Show Java - A Java Decompiler had been downloaded 2.2 million times before it became unavailable.

User Ratings

Show Java - A Java Decompiler was rated 3.47 out of 5 stars, based on 5.7 thousand ratings.

App Information

Show Java - A Java Decompiler was free to download. The APK download size was 6.88 MB. The last available version was 3.0.6. The last update was on March 12, 2019.

Technical Requirements

Show Java - A Java Decompiler required Android 4.1+ or higher. The app had a content rating of Everyone. The app had been available on Google Play January 2014.

Description
A decompiler to extract the source code of an APK (android app), jar & dex file.

Please note that this application is NOT meant for mods. Please do NOT attempt to use this application for any mods

Features

• Select either CFR 0.138, JaDX 0.8.0 or FernFlower (analytical decompiler) to use as the decompiler.
• Runs directly on your android device
• Select apk/jar/dex from sdcard (or) from a list of installed applications.
• Decompiles android resources (layouts, Drawables, Menus, AndroidManifest, image assets, values, etc).
• Easy to use source navigator with built-in media & code viewer.
• Displays code in a clean-syntax-highlighted form with zoom & line-wrap.
• The decompiled source can easily be copied from the sdcard (source is stored in
show-java folder in the sdcard)
• Share the decompiled source easily with the built in archive + share mechanism.
• Runs in the background
• Ad-Free Pro version available through an In-App purchase

Source Code

This will be an Open Sourced project. The source code is hosted at GitHub
https://www.github.com/niranjan94/show-java/

Please read the License info before using any part of the code in any project.

Reason's for Permissions

• Internet - Automated bug reporting & advertisements
• External Storage - To store the decompiled source code and to have a working directory for the application

Credits

• A Big-Huge Thanks to Lee Benfield (lee@benf.org) for his awesome CFR - Class File Reader :D :D
• Panxiaobo (pxb1988@gmail.com) for dex2jar :)
• Liu Dong (github.com/xiaxiaocao) for apk-parser
• Ben Gruver for dexlib2.
• skylot for JaDX.
• JetBrains for FernFlower analytical decompiler.

License

Show Java - A java/apk decompiler for android
Copyright (C) 2018 Niranjan Rajendran

This program is free software: you can redistribute it and/or modify
it under the terms of the GNU General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.

This program is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U General Public License for more details.

You should have received a copy of the GNU General Public License
along with this program. If not, see https://www.gnu.org/licenses/.


DO NOT USE THIS APPLICATION TO DO STUFF THAT YOU HAVE NO RIGHT TO DO. THE DEVELOPER (Niranjan Rajendran) IS IN NO WAY RESPONSIBLE FOR ANY MISUSE OF THIS APPLICATION.

Recent changes:
Changelog:

1. Fixed decompiled source sharing functionality.
2. Update to CFR 0.140, JaDX 0.9.0 and FernFlower a0a8f0a.
3. Multiple Stability & performance fixes.

What's new in 3.0.x ?

1. Complete application overhaul.
2. Updated CFR, JaDX and fernflower to their latest versions.
3. Multi-fold improvement to decompiler reliability & stability.
4. New Code View with zoom, wrap-line and other features.
5. Continuous memory monitoring and responds to low memory appropriately.
Show more Show less

More data about Show Java - A Java Decompiler

Price Free to download
Download estimate 2.2 million
Rating 3.47 based on 5.7 thousand ratings
Version 3.0.6
APK size 6.88 MB
Number of libraries 24
Designed for Android 4.1+
Suitable for Everyone
Ads Contains ads

App Performance Report

Get a detailed PDF report for Show Java - A Java Decompiler with download trends, rating history, and key performance statistics — useful for competitive research or tracking your own app. Learn more

Get PDF Report — $29

More from Niranjan Rajendran

Amrita Info Desk - AUMS & more icon Amrita Info Desk - AUMS & more
Niranjan Rajendran
4.3
Free
10,000+

Google Play Rating history and histogram

2.6K
670
620
280
1.5K

Changelog of Show Java - A Java Decompiler

  • Jun 14, 2022Unpublished
  • Nov 29, 2021Installs1,000,000+ installs
  • Feb 1, 2020Installs500,000+ installs
  • Mar 12, 2019UpdateVersion 3.0.6
  • Dec 26, 2018UpdateVersion 3.0.5
  • Dec 4, 2015UpdateVersion 2.1.0
  • Dec 2, 2015UpdateVersion 2.0.9
  • Nov 30, 2015UpdateVersion 2.0.7
  • Oct 21, 2015UpdateVersion 2.0.6
  • Oct 17, 2015Installs100,000+ installs
  • Sep 8, 2015UpdateVersion 2.0.5
  • Sep 4, 2015UpdateVersion 2.0.4
  • Sep 1, 2015UpdateVersion 2.0.3
  • Aug 24, 2015UpdateVersion 2.0.2
  • Aug 22, 2015UpdateVersion 2.0.0
  • Jan 31, 2015Installs50,000+ installs
  • Dec 26, 2014UpdateVersion 1.9.1 (Beta)
  • Nov 10, 2014UpdateVersion 1.8 (Beta)
  • Nov 6, 2014UpdateVersion 1.6 (Beta)
  • Oct 1, 2014UpdateVersion 1.4 (Beta)
  • Apr 20, 2014Installs10,000+ installs
  • Feb 19, 2014Installs5,000+ installs
  • Feb 11, 2014UpdateVersion 1.3 (Beta)
  • Jan 13, 2014Installs1,000+ installs
  • Jan 9, 2014New AppVersion 1.0 in Tools for Free
Show more Show less

Developer information for Niranjan Rajendran

Niranjan Rajendran

Website

412-B, 4th Floor,
Unitech Arcadia Building,
Suite #3071,
South City Part 2,
Sector 49, Gurgaon 122018
Haryana, INDIA

Share Show Java - A Java Decompiler

Comments on Show Java - A Java Decompiler for Android

★★★★★ I decompile unknown apps and stay safe.
★★★★★ Great app... It's the best Android decompiler ive seen so far.. Grear idea, simple layout, and easy to understand... It does what it has been programmed to do and goes straight to the point... I lack words to appreciate the concept...👏👏👏 Keep it up developers👍👍
★★★★★ Nov 2020 : Last time I used Show Java was in 2015 on my previous phone. Now had a need to peek inside an apk that's throwing an unhandled error so find Show Java and download again. Show Java still works flawlessly for my use. 👏🏽👏🏽👏🏽
★★★★★ To clarify, this app works, BUT, there's many new ways that games and other apps are protecting their code, so it doesn't work on all apps. Great app though, has worked on 95% of apps for me.
★★★★★ Hello I am a long time user of this app. Can you please add search functionality in code? That would be really helpful. Anyways thanks for the awesome work.
★★☆☆☆ I tried to download a MINECRAFT mod but It kept taking me to a code page and I hate this app.🤬
★★☆☆☆ This tool no longer works, I have tried it on 5 different apk files that I would like to know how they work and it fails to decompile any of them. Update 4/5/2021: still does not work anymore, it is like the developers just abandoned it, everytime you try to decompile an app it crashes or stops responding.
★★☆☆☆ It is not working ,not one i tried more apps but it wasnt working dont waste your time and data

Technologies used by Show Java - A Java Decompiler

Show Java - A Java Decompiler is requesting 11 permissions and is using 25 libraries.

Permissions

Development tools
test access to protected storage
Network communication
view network connections, full network access, Google Play billing service, Google Play license check, receive data from Internet
Storage
modify or delete the contents of your USB storage
System tools
run at startup, prevent phone from sleeping
Extra
com.google.android.finsky.permission.BIND_GET_INSTALL_REFERRER_SERVICE, com.njlabs.showjava.permission.CANCEL_WORKER

Ad network libraries

AdMob Android Library IconAdMob

Social libraries

None found

Development tools

Android Jetpack core Android Library IconAndroid Jetpack core Android Architecture Components Android Library IconAndroid Architecture Components Android Jetpack VersionedParcelable Android Library IconAndroid Jetpack VersionedParcelable Firebase Android Library IconFirebase Android Jetpack Annotations Android Library IconAndroid Jetpack Annotations Android Jetpack Widgets Android Library IconAndroid Jetpack Widgets Android Jetpack AppCompat Android Library IconAndroid Jetpack AppCompat Android Jetpack Media Android Library IconAndroid Jetpack Media Google Cloud Messaging (GCM) Android Library IconGoogle Cloud Messaging (GCM) Android Transition Support Library Android Library IconAndroid Transition Support Library Kotlin Android Library IconKotlin Google gson Android Library IconGoogle gson AndroidX Legacy: Support Library core UI Android Library IconAndroidX Legacy: Support Library core UI Android WorkManager Android Library IconAndroid WorkManager Google Guava Android Library IconGoogle Guava ReactiveX Android Library IconReactiveX Volley Android Library IconVolley Crashlytics Android Library IconCrashlytics Apache Commons I/O Android Library IconApache Commons I/O fabric Android Library Iconfabric Google Play Licensing Service Android Library IconGoogle Play Licensing Service EasyPermissions Android Library IconEasyPermissions Subsampling scale image view Android Library IconSubsampling scale image view
Apps on sale Today's trending apps Top new apps Apps other people are watching Popular Tools Apps
More hot apps 🔥

Back to top
AppBrain Intelligence premium content

Subscribe now to get full and unlimited access to AppBrain Intelligence. You'll have access to:

  • App Intelligence dashboard (performance timeline, competitor comparison, country rankings, insight cards)
  • Detailed ranking data per app
  • Full timeline per developer
  • Device market shares data per country
1 Month

$75/mo
(billed every month)

SAVE 0%
Subscribe
3 Months

$65/mo
($195 billed every 3 months)

SAVE 13%
Subscribe
1 Year

$57.50/mo
($690 billed every year)

SAVE 23%
Subscribe
Each subscription will automatically renew 3 days before the expiration date for the same time period. Subscriptions can be cancelled at any time before the renewal.

AppBrain is a directory focused on discovering great apps and games. We give statistics, rankings and search options that Google Play and the App Store don't have. All trademarks are owned by their respective owners. AppBrain doesn't offer APKs or binaries, and always lets users install the official version from Google Play or the App Store.

More apps

  • Top Android apps being viewed
  • My Chicken 2 - Virtual Pet Android App
  • Ganesh Aarti stats
  • View Qaviro

Android Statistics

  • Android statistics
  • Google Play Developer stats
  • Trending Android Apps
  • Top popular Apps
  • Buy the best Android phone

About AppBrain

  • Contact
  • Privacy
  • Documentation
  • DMCA takedowns
  • Articles
  • Blog
  • Android Interstitial Ads: Best practices to optimize your app's earnings
© 2010-2026 - AppBrain